Speaker grilles are removable:
Make sure nothing comes into contact with
the speaker diaphragms when you remove
the speaker grilles.
Placing the speaker system:
There is no distinction between the right and the left speakers.
Left speaker
Notes:
The speakers are magnetically shielded.
Therefore, they do not affect the display even if you use them near
the TV. However, some color variation may occur, depending on
the type of TV used.
If color variation occurs...
Turn off the TV (from the power switch).
After 15 - 30 minutes, turn the TV on again.
If the color variation is still present...
Move the speakers further away from the TV.
If any kind of magnet or an electromagnet is placed too close to
the TV and the system, irregular colors may appear on the TV
screen.
